BOC-NAIA seizes P111M worth of shabu concealed in paintings

The Bureau of Customs-Ninoy Aquino International Airport (BOC-NAIA) intercepted P111.11 million worth of methamphetamine hydrochloride, locally known as shabu, at the DHL cargo warehouse in Pasay on September 26.

The illegal drugs were hidden within wax used in five handmade paintings. They weighed 16.34 kilograms and originated from Mexico, BOC said in a statement.

The package was consigned to a recipient in San Jose Del Monte, Bulacan.

This marks a new method of drug smuggling involving the concealment of meth in wax, the BOC said. No arrests were made during the shipment inspection.

The confiscated drugs were turned over to the Philippine Drug Enforcement Agency (PDEA) for further investigation. Legal proceedings are underway for violation of the Comprehensive Dangerous Drugs Act or Republic Act (RA) No. 9165 and the Customs Modernization and Tariff Act (RA 10863).

The BOC-NAIA, PDEA, and the NAIA Inter-Agency Drug Interdiction Task Group jointly conducted the operation.

Customs commissioner Bienvenido Rubio commended the vigilance of BOC-NAIA under District collector Atty. Yasmin Mapa, stating the bureau will continue to enhance border controls to combat evolving smuggling techniques.
